commit 936f63dd689acacfd051867c5c700489caa1dbc2
Author: Dinesh Kumar <dinesh.kumar@go-jek.com>
Date: Fri Dec 29 12:41:40 2017 +0530
After - making it wait during method call
After was using call.WaitUntil(time.After(duration)),
<-time.After(duration) returns a channel with the timer immediately
started
